§ 45-12-27 - Calling out militia to execute laws

O.C.G.A. 45-12-27 (2010)
45-12-27. Calling out militia to execute laws


It shall be the duty of the Governor to see that the laws of this state are executed. For this purpose he shall have the power, as commander in chief, to call out the state militia whenever, in his discretion, the due enforcement of the process of the courts shall be so resisted and defied as to require such intervention.
